## TKT-4471: Signature check failing on thumbnail queue artifacts

The Mothlight thumbnail generation queue rejects the 5.2 worker image — signature verification fails at pull time on every Dunmere node. Cause: the release was signed with the retired January key after rotation. Blocking tonight's deploy. Fix: re-sign the image and the queue config bundle, then re-push. For the re-sign, use the current deploy key, which follows.

release key, kawip-hafop: bky3_mxv

# Log sampling for the Wrennet notification service
# This service emits roughly 40k log lines per minute at peak, so we
# sample INFO at 5% and keep WARN/ERROR at 100%. If support needs full
# traces for an incident, flip sample_rate to 1.0 for no more than one
# hour — the sink fills quickly. Sampled logs are written to the store below.

replica DSN, yadup-hahig: mongodb://gilys_svc:Mx@db-5f8f.norvasoft.internal:5432/eliion

Subject: Memtrace cut-over complete

Team,

Cut-over to Memtrace v2 for GPU memory profiling finished last night. Old v1 agents are disabled; any tickets referencing v1 dashboards should be closed as resolved-by-migration. Sampling overhead is now under 2% and allocation traces include kernel names. Known gap: profiles older than 30 days were not migrated. Point customers at the v2 docs for setup questions. For reference when troubleshooting, the agent now runs with the following configuration.

settings of bagaf-bawip:
[aldax]
port = 5000
region = south-4
host = aldax.brasklabs.corp
team = brivan
timeout_ms = 2000
retries = 2